The Eighteen Known Formations¶
Of the thirty-six formations, Guide Xuefeng described eighteen in detail. Here they are, grouped by what they primarily constrain:
Consciousness and Psychology (5 formations)¶
1. The Emotion Formation — Emotional bonds (love, attachment, grief, longing) lock LIFE into specific relational networks. The person who cannot let go of a relationship is held by this formation. Exit: Dilute human-scale emotion; cultivate universal, celestial-level affection.
2. The Desire Formation — Eight great desires pull LIFE along: food, sex, pleasure, possessions, fame, the fear of death, the desire to control, and the need to feel special. Together they form a web of craving. Exit: Walk the path of the Greatest Creator; follow the natural way.
5. The Mind Formation — The "mind" — that inner commentator who judges, worries, plans, and regrets — doesn't actually exist as a fixed thing. Yet we treat it as our master, and it drags us in circles. Exit: Give rise to a mind that abides nowhere; live in your true nature (xing).
6. The Intelligence Formation — Cleverness is a trap. The smarter we become, the more we trust our calculations — and the more we lose touch with our innate, simple nature. Exit: Abandon sageliness; discard cleverness; return to simplicity.
17. The Wisdom Formation — Even free will and genuine wisdom can be hijacked. When wisdom is used to satisfy desires rather than to align with the Greatest Creator, it sustains the cosmic script rather than transcending it. Exit: Hold the Greatest Creator in your heart; keep consciousness in clear emptiness.
Social and Relational Life (2 formations)¶
3. The Ethics Formation — Family trees, social roles, obligations, hierarchies — these create a dense web from which independent thought can barely emerge. "What will my parents think?" "What do people expect of me?" — this formation speaks in those voices. Exit: Cultivate independent consciousness; fulfill your obligations, then transcend them.
4. The Belonging Formation — Nationality, ethnicity, religion, family clan — we are taught from birth to identify with a group, to see its interests as our interests and its enemies as our enemies. This narrows the self to a fraction of what it could be. Exit: Identify as a citizen of Earth; practice universal love.
Space, Time, and Cosmic Structure (4 formations)¶
7. The Time Formation — Each LIFE is locked onto the timeline of its cosmic script. You cannot go back and undo the past; you cannot skip ahead to a different future. You are, as it were, seated in a moving train you did not choose. Exit: Mentally inhabit a higher LIFE space; observe your present self from outside.
8. The Thinking Formation — Every tier of LIFE thinks in the way appropriate to its dimension. A human thinks human thoughts; a celestial thinks celestial thoughts. Human-mode thinking cannot perceive celestial realities, just as a two-dimensional being cannot perceive a cube. Exit: Replace human-mode thinking with celestial-mode thinking.
9. The Space Formation — LIFE is configured in a specific space. Your senses are calibrated to that space and cannot reliably perceive other layers of reality — other life-spaces exist right alongside you, but you cannot see them. Exit: Resolve to be human no longer; upgrade consciousness first.
10. The Structure Formation — The nonmaterial structure of LIFE (its nonmaterial body, its karmic record) determines which space it can inhabit — much as a radio receiver's circuit determines which frequencies it can pick up. Exit: Format out human consciousness; install celestial consciousness.
Fate and Fixed Numbers (3 formations)¶
11. The Fate Formation — The results of past-life karma determine this life's destiny: the family you were born into, your innate temperament, the broad shape of your life. Nothing in this life can fundamentally undo that. Exit: Accept fate without resentment; accumulate merit to shape a better next-life fate.
15. The Fixed-Number Formation — Everything has its fixed numbers — its natural quota, its ceiling. A country has a maximum population it can sustain; a person has a lifespan; a dynasty has a duration. Exceeding a limit triggers a qualitative change. Exit: Replace human consciousness with celestial consciousness.
12. The Gravity Formation — Material gravity keeps planets in orbit. But there is also antimatter gravity, which binds the nonmaterial structure of LIFE to the cycle of reincarnation through karmic debts. Breaking free requires clearing those debts. Exit: Clear your karmic debts to remove antimatter gravitational bonds.
The Nature of LIFE Itself (4 formations)¶
13. The Nature Formation — Each LIFE has three layers of nature: its heavenly nature (the original spark from the Greatest Creator), its dispositional nature (the character shaped by past lives), and its habitual nature (behaviors learned in this life). The latter two tend to dominate, burying the heavenly nature. Exit: Overcome habitual nature; set aside dispositional nature; restore heavenly nature.
16. The Instinct Formation — Three instincts — physiological (eat, reproduce, survive), mental (feel, want, fear), and spiritual (seek meaning, belong, transcend) — protect LIFE but also lock it into its existing form. Instinct keeps the fish swimming in circles. Exit: Weaken instinct; strengthen autonomous consciousness.
14. The Sloth-and-Pleasure Formation — Given comfort and ease, LIFE tends toward indulgence and decay. Cycles of poverty and wealth, effort and collapse, repeat endlessly. Exit: Uphold the 800 Concepts; build the soul garden.
18. The Life-Death Formation — The endless cycle of birth, aging, sickness, and death — reincarnation — is itself a formation. The fear of death and the attachment to life perpetuate the cycle. Exit: Treat all of life as a game; hold fast to the Greatest Creator.
The Master Key¶
Eighteen formations, and each has its own exit. Is there a single key that works for all of them?
Yes: independent consciousness.
Independent consciousness means having the Way of the Greatest Creator as your reference point and standard — not the opinions of your parents, not the approval of your social group, not your own emotions or habits. It means being unmoved by any external force: power, money, affection, social pressure, physical attraction.
Across all eighteen formations, the specific methods of escape — however differently they are phrased — converge on the same underlying action:
Format out human consciousness → Install celestial consciousness
Human consciousness is shaped by emotion, desire, group belonging, habitual thinking, fear of death — in other words, by the formations themselves. Celestial consciousness is oriented toward the Greatest Creator, free from these attachments, clear and still.
This is not a one-day project. But every step in that direction loosens a wall of the maze.
